Krumkake

Krumkake are Norwegian cone-shaped cookies made with flour, eggs, sugar, butter and cream. They are often flavored with vanilla or cardamom, and are baked on a special Krumkake griddle, which gives them their characteristic cone shape. Krumkake can be served as a dessert or snack, and are often accompanied by whipped cream and jam.Here is a recipe for making Norwegian Krumkake:Ingredients:2 eggs1/2 cup sugar1/2 cup melted butter1/2 cup cream1 cup flour1/2 teaspoon vanilla extractWhipped cream and jam, for servingProcedure:In a bowl, beat the eggs and sugar together until frothy.Add the melted butter, cream, flour, and vanilla extract to the egg and sugar mixture, and mix until the batter is smooth.Preheat the Krumkake griddle.Using a spoon, take some of the batter and pour it onto the Krumkake griddle.Close the griddle and cook for about 20 to 30 seconds or until the Krumkakes are golden brown.Using a spatula, gently remove the Krumkake from the griddle and roll them onto a cone to give them their characteristic shape.Allow the Krumkakes to cool and repeat the process with the remaining batter.Serve the Krumkakes with whipped cream and jam.Krumkakes are a popular traditional Norwegian dessert and perfect to enjoy as a snack or dessert after a meal. They are also a popular gift to take home as a souvenir.
